AUC42 Lot No : 61
 
Ancient Central Malwa, Middle Narmada Valley - city-state coinage, die-struck coin in alloyed copper of Mahishmati, PAIC 811, 5.74g. Obv: Three-arched hill with crescent placed sideways, open cross to right; Brahmi legend Mahismati below a curved line. Rev: Blank. Estimate
Rs. 80,000-1,00,000
